Kakemono with crane

Tsuru means crane in Japanese. Cranes (鶴, つる) are animals that have an established place in Japanese beliefs. They are a symbol of luck and longevity. . They accompany, for example, one of the Seven Gods of Luck (七福神, しちふくじん), Fukurokuju (福禄寿).
Technique: hand-painted on silk.
Dimensions: 173 cm x 50 cm, painting dimension 108, 5 cm x 41 cm, box 55 cm x 8 cm x 8 cm.
The scroll is accompanied by a document with the author's signature
Dated: 1930
Signed.
